Changing the update frequency is not output-neutral. If your classifications were recalculated after each score was uploaded, it would be easier to move up as you would not have time to sabotage yourself with one or more bad scores in the following weeks.
I've worked in IT doing database programming for a number of years and updating data of this sort of count shouldn't take more than a few minutes worth of actual computer number crunching.
Agreed, we have millions of records in our databases that are updated *daily*. Not each record is changed, but many of them are. I am at a loss as to why our classification is only updated once per month, AT BEST!
Now, that doesn't mean we shouldn't make the change, just that it has consequences other than "we get our updates sooner".

USPSA has a policy -- classifier results in by the 10th, will run in that month's update typically published by the 15th. USPSA also has a longstanding history, if the Nationals are starting around that timeframe, of running that month's update late, after the Nationals.....
There are practical and logistical reasons for that approach as well....
